Seawolf
Seawolf is a term that can refer to several subjects in literature and naval matters. The most widely known uses are The Sea-Wolf, a novel by Jack London, and the United States Navy Seawolf-class submarines, including the lead boat USS Seawolf (SSN-21).

In the U.S. Navy, Seawolf designates the lead ship of the Seawolf-class nuclear-powered fast attack submarines.
